Details: Mid-engined buses were suitable for conversion to towing vehicles, usually with the bodywork cut off behind the rear axle. Typifying such conversions is this view of Western Scottish DW1030, a Leyland Leopard PSU3/3R with Alexander bodywork. It was photographed at Dumfries depot on 30th June 1990. Three similar vehicles passed to Clydeside Scottish and were reregistered in the Q/RDS series.
